Winter Days is based on one of the renku (collaborative linked poems) by the 17th-century Japanese poet Bashō.
The creation of the film followed the traditional collaborative nature of the source material – the visuals for each of the 36 stanzas were independently created by 35 different animators. Each animator was asked to contribute at least 30 seconds to illustrate their stanza, and most of the sequences are under a minute (Yuriy Norshteyn's, though, is nearly two minutes long).

Tsukihime- It has long been a joke that 'there is no Tsukihime anime' because of how badly it was handled.  If you have never played the VN, it actually doesn't bother you as much, but if you have, it drives you nuts.  They basically mashed three of the five paths into a single story (Ciel and Kohaku excluded) that, while coherent, has little to do with the original content.  Since the events of Hisui and Akiha's path were fused with the events of Arcueid's path, it is a wonder that it somehow came out semi-coherent.  Taken on its own, entirely separate from the VN, it is a better than average anime, but taken with the original material in mind, it is an abomination.  Especially since they wasted a lot of the best scenes shared between the paths and in Arcueid's path.

Tsukihime anime - Even though the fans would be more than happy to declare it as non-existent anime, to be fair the material to adapt is quite big within the scope of 12 episodes, especially with on how Nasu like to write in a very lengthy detail (If his Mahoyo novel was rejected because it's length is any indication), and obviously 12 episodes are not enough to adapt the whole route if we know that both two Fate anime adaptation need 24 episodes to adapt each routes. That said, the staffs here obviously didn't going all out trying to adapt as much as possible, considering that they still manage to add filler episode within limited allocated episode numbers, so yeah it's understandable that Type-Moon fans didn't like this anime to put it lightly. Full Metal Alchemist - FMA 2003 version was created before the author manage to finish the manga, and so obviously some change need to be done in order to have a full anime series. The author here did encourage the staffs to make their original ending, and so we have the original ending of FMA 2003 with several characters have different roles compared to what happen in the manga later. Nowadays fans would like to watch Brotherhood (2009 FMA anime), although it's okay if some like 2003 version here.
